Comparison Summary

1. Specifications Comparison

FeatureXiaomi 13 UltraXiaomi Poco M6 4GPractical Impact
Design
Dimensions (mm)163.2 x 74.6 x 9.1168.6 x 76.3 x 8.3The Poco M6 is slightly larger and thicker.
Weight (g)227205The 13 Ultra feels more substantial, potentially more premium but less portable.
BuildMissingMissingBuild quality and materials impact durability and premium feel; information lacking here.
Display
Display Type6.73" LTPO AMOLED6.79" IPS LCDThe 13 Ultra's AMOLED offers superior contrast, deeper blacks, and potentially better power efficiency due to LTPO. The Poco M6's larger LCD might be preferable for some due to its size and lack of potential burn-in issues associated with AMOLED.
Resolution1440 x 32001080 x 2460Sharper, more detailed visuals on the 13 Ultra. Noticeable difference in clarity for text and images.
Refresh Rate120Hz90HzSmoother animations and scrolling on the 13 Ultra, though 90Hz is still very smooth for most users.
Peak Brightness2600 nitsMissingThe 13 Ultra's extremely high peak brightness ensures excellent outdoor visibility. We can't compare to the Poco M6 without its peak brightness spec.
Performance
ChipsetSnapdragon 8 Gen 2Helio G91 UltraSignificant performance difference. The 13 Ultra will handle demanding tasks and gaming much better. The Poco M6 is sufficient for everyday use but might struggle with heavy multitasking or gaming.
CPUOcta-core (1x3.2 GHz Cortex-X3 & 2x2.8 GHz Cortex-A715 & 2x2.8 GHz Cortex-A710 & 3x2.0 GHz Cortex-A510)Octa-core (2x2.0 GHz Cortex-A75 & 6x1.8 GHz Cortex-A55)The 13 Ultra's CPU is much more powerful, resulting in faster app loading, smoother multitasking, and better overall responsiveness.
GPUAdreno 740Mali-G52 MC2The 13 Ultra offers a significantly more powerful GPU for superior gaming performance and graphics rendering.
RAM12GB8GBMore RAM on the 13 Ultra allows for more apps to run in the background without reloading, improving multitasking.
Camera
Main Camera50MP Sony IMX989108MP Samsung HM6While the Poco M6 boasts a higher megapixel count, the 13 Ultra uses a larger 1-inch sensor (IMX989) likely resulting in superior image quality, especially in low light, and better dynamic range. Sensor size is often more crucial than megapixel count.
Other Cameras50MP Wide, 50MP Telephoto (2x), 50MP Periscope Telephoto2MP Macro, 13MP SelfieThe 13 Ultra offers a more versatile camera system with high-quality telephoto capabilities. The Poco M6's macro lens is of limited practical use.
Video RecordingUp to 8K@24fpsUp to 1080p@30fpsThe 13 Ultra offers significantly higher resolution video recording capabilities.
Battery
Capacity5000 mAh5030 mAhNegligible difference in battery capacity. Real-world battery life depends on software optimization and usage patterns.
ChargingMissing specificsMissing specificsCharging speed significantly impacts usability; information is lacking here.

2. Key Differences Analysis

Xiaomi 13 Ultra Advantages:

  • Flagship Performance: Significantly faster processor, GPU, and more RAM for a smoother, more responsive experience.
  • Superior Display: LTPO AMOLED with higher resolution, refresh rate, and peak brightness provides vibrant colors, deep blacks, and excellent outdoor visibility.
  • Versatile Camera System: Leica-tuned lenses, large 1-inch sensor, and multiple telephoto options for exceptional photography.
  • Premium Feel: Likely uses higher quality materials (information missing), and generally feels more substantial.

Xiaomi Poco M6 4G Advantages:

  • Lower Price: Significantly more affordable.
  • Slightly Larger Display: Might be preferred by users who prioritize screen real estate.
  • Lighter Weight: More comfortable for extended use.

3. User Profiles & Recommendations

Xiaomi 13 Ultra: Ideal for power users, photographers, videographers, and those who demand the best possible performance and display quality. Excellent for demanding mobile gaming, content creation, and media consumption.

Xiaomi Poco M6 4G: Suitable for budget-conscious users who prioritize basic functionality and a large display. Best for everyday tasks like web browsing, social media, and casual gaming.
